Why a Letter of Intent Is Important?

Why is a Letter of Intent essential in various business transactions? A Letter of Intent (LOI) operates as a preliminary agreement that details the intentions of the parties involved, creating a framework for future negotiations. It conveys the seriousness of the parties' commitment while letting them to evaluate the potential deal without entering into a legally binding contract. An LOI can help to clarify key points, such as pricing, timelines, and responsibilities, minimizing misunderstandings that could lead to disputes later on. Moreover, it can support due diligence by providing a structured approach to the negotiation process. By outlining the main terms and conditions, an LOI acts as a valuable reference for both parties, guaranteeing that they remain aligned throughout the transaction. Ultimately, a well-crafted LOI not only reflects the interests of the parties but also sets the stage for a successful business relationship.

Essential Components of a Well-Structured Letter of Intent

A detailed Letter of Intent (LOI) usually encompasses several essential components that provide clarity and mutual understanding between the parties involved. To begin with, it should clearly articulate the purpose of the LOI, detailing the intent to negotiate or formalize an agreement. Following this, it is essential to define the key terms and conditions, including timelines, payment structures, and responsibilities. In addition, the LOI should identify the parties involved, providing their legal names and contact information.

The addition of a confidentiality clause is also vital to secure sensitive information shared during negotiations. Additionally, it should detail any conditions that must be met for the final agreement to be executed. Lastly, a timeline for the negotiation process, including deadlines for replies or steps, helps guarantee that all parties remain accountable. By incorporating these components, the LOI serves as a foundational document that facilitates a smooth negotiation process.

Frequent Pitfalls to Avoid When Creating a Letter of Intent

During the drafting of a Letter of Intent, several parties ignore crucial components that can create misunderstandings or disputes later on. One frequent error is failing to clearly define the terms and intentions of the agreement, which can lead to ambiguity. Additionally, forgetting to specify deadlines or timelines can cause confusion about requirements. Another typical mistake is not including contingent clauses or conditions that must be met, causing parties in doubt about future actions.

Additionally, some individuals may use overly intricate language or legal jargon, making the document hard to understand. Omitting essential elements, such as contact information or signatures, can also undermine the document's validity. Finally, failing to consult with a Letter of Intent lawyer can lead to overlooking legal nuances that are crucial for enforcement. By steering clear of these pitfalls, parties can ensure their Letters of Intent serve their intended purpose effectively.

Can a Letter of Intent Be Legally Binding?

A letter of intent can be legally binding if it contains clear terms and mutual agreement between parties. That said, its binding nature frequently depends on the specific language used and the intent of the parties involved.
